IL Call4Calm Text Line: TALK to 552020 for English or HABLAR for Spanish. This service is free and available 24 hours a day, seven days a week. People seeking assistance will remain 

anonymous and will provide only their first name and zip code, which enables the service to link you to a counselor in your area who is knowledgeable about available local resources.


Crisis Text Line: Serves anyone, in any type of crisis, 24-hours a day. Text HELLO to: 741741. Trained crisis counselors will respond and help you. https://www.crisistextline.org


CARES Line: (24 hour) If your child is a risk to themselves or others, having a mental health crisis, or if you would like a referral to services for children, youth, and families, call the 24 hour Crisis and Referral Entry Services (CARES) line to talk to a mental health professional. Call: 1(800) 345-9049 TTY: 1(773) 523-4504

 

Illinois Helpline for Opioids and Other Substances: 1-833-2FINDHELP to speak with a trained professional for support and advice or directed to customized resources, or visit www.HelplineIL.org.
